Summary
Deepen your appreciation of a wide range of statistical methods and their underlying theory on this Master's course.
You'll receive training in theoretical and applied statistics and explore how statistical reasoning and methods are used in different employment sectors.
You'll also carry out an independent investigation into this area of statistics, using research techniques acquired from the course.
Theory and Methods is one of six Statistics streams available at Imperial.
You may wish to consider our General stream, or specialist streams in Applied Statistics, Biostatistics, Data Science, and Statistical Finance.
